jq点击事件触发ajax—jq自动触发事件
jQuery是一种流行的JavaScript库,它简化了JavaScript编程并提供了许多强大的功能。其中之一是点击事件,它允许开发人员在用户点击页面上的元素时执行特定的操作。通过使用点击事件,可以轻松地实现与用户的交互,并根据用户的行为做出相应的响应。我们将介绍如何使用jQuery的点击事件,并结合Ajax技术实现自动触发事件的功能。
使用jQuery绑定点击事件
要使用jQuery绑定点击事件,需要选择要绑定事件的元素。可以使用jQuery选择器来选择元素,例如通过ID、类名、标签名等。一旦选择了元素,就可以使用`.click()`方法来绑定点击事件。例如,`$(‘#myButton’).click(function(){})`将绑定一个点击事件到ID为`myButton`的按钮上。
触发点击事件
绑定了点击事件后,可以通过不同的方式来触发该事件。最常见的方式是用户在页面上点击了相应的元素,例如按钮、链接等。绑定的点击事件将被触发,并执行相应的操作。除此之外,还可以使用`.trigger()`方法来手动触发点击事件。例如,`$(‘#myButton’).trigger(‘click’)`将手动触发ID为`myButton`的按钮的点击事件。
Ajax简介
Ajax是一种用于在不刷新整个页面的情况下与服务器进行通信的技术。它可以通过异步请求从服务器获取数据,并将其显示在页面上,而不会中断用户的操作。使用Ajax可以提升用户体验,使网页更加动态和交互性。
使用Ajax触发点击事件
结合Ajax技术,我们可以实现自动触发点击事件的功能。在点击事件的处理函数中,可以使用Ajax发送异步请求到服务器,并获取服务器返回的数据。然后,根据返回的数据进行相应的操作,例如更新页面内容、显示提示信息等。
实例:点击按钮获取数据
假设我们有一个按钮,当用户点击该按钮时,我们希望通过Ajax从服务器获取一些数据,并将其显示在页面上。我们需要绑定点击事件到该按钮上,然后在点击事件的处理函数中使用Ajax发送请求。当服务器返回数据后,我们可以在回调函数中处理数据,并更新页面内容。
处理点击事件的回调函数
在点击事件的回调函数中,可以使用`.ajax()`方法发送异步请求。该方法接受一个包含请求参数的对象作为参数,并返回一个Promise对象。通过调用Promise对象的`.done()`方法,可以在请求成功时执行相应的操作。例如,可以使用`.done()`方法来更新页面内容,显示从服务器获取的数据。
错误处理
在使用Ajax发送请求时,可能会出现各种错误,例如网络错误、服务器错误等。为了处理这些错误,可以使用`.fail()`方法来注册错误处理函数。当请求失败时,错误处理函数将被调用,并可以根据具体的错误类型执行相应的操作,例如显示错误提示信息、重新发送请求等。
通过使用jQuery的点击事件和Ajax技术,我们可以实现自动触发事件的功能。通过绑定点击事件,我们可以在用户点击页面上的元素时执行特定的操作。结合Ajax技术,我们可以通过异步请求从服务器获取数据,并将其显示在页面上,从而提升用户体验和网页的交互性。在实际开发中,我们可以根据具体的需求和场景,灵活运用点击事件和Ajax技术,实现更多功能和效果。
文章来源网络,作者:运维,如若转载,请注明出处:https://shuyeidc.com/wp/99858.html<